David Moyes is reportedly on the verge of signing a new two-and-a-half-year contract with West Ham, securing his position as the club’s manager. The 60-year-old Scotsman, who guided West Ham to their first trophy in 43 years by winning the Europa Conference League in June, has faced scrutiny and pressure over the past year.

Despite some criticism from fans regarding his playing style, Moyes has been instrumental in West Ham’s recent success. The club’s board, after standing by Moyes during challenging times last season, is now ready to extend his contract, bringing stability and continuity. West Ham’s current points tally of 33 at the halfway point of the Premier League season is their highest ever, showcasing Moyes’ positive impact on the team’s performance.
